The Canton Parthenay is a French constituency in Arrondissement Parthenay in Deux-Sevres in the region Nouvelle-Aquitaine ; its main town is Parthenay . Gilbert Favreau has been a representative in the General Council of the Department since 1998 (initially DVD , now UMP ).
The canton Parthenay is on average 173 meters above sea level , between 114 meters in Parthenay and 254 meters in La Chapelle-Bertrand .
Communities
The canton consists of eleven municipalities with a total of 20,742 inhabitants (as of 2017) on a total area of 186.39 km 2 :

Until the nationwide reorganization of the French cantons in March 2015, the canton had a different INSEE code than it does today, namely 7922.
